Bilstein B16 (DampTronic) Help!

Ok, I just installed Bilstein B16 (DampTronic) and have a few questions. How much will the car settle? The front end is higher than stock and the spring is at its lowest setting. Also after driving for about 5 miles I notice the car is bouncy ( not like the civic's I see rolling around but there is a bounce). Is that normal? And will that work its self out? Sorry if this has been asked before. Also a big thanks to M3 post member " SonnyJack" for coming over and helping with the installation.

Update: The strut was not properly seated all the way down. The bounce is completely gone.

Quote:
Originally Posted by JsL View Post
Is the strut assy seated into the knuckle all the way?
that is likely the issue. They should go around 1" lower than stock zcp at full drop.


Make sure the little alignment pin is not sitting onto of the knuckle preventing the strut from fully sitting into the knuckle.
